Future-Proof PSP Software: A Practical Guide to Building Scalable, Secure Payment Service Providers

  • Home |
  • Future-Proof PSP Software: A Practical Guide to Building Scalable, Secure Payment Service Providers

In a digital economy where customers expect instant, seamless, and highly secure payments across channels, the role of a modern payment service provider (PSP) software becomes pivotal. Institutions ranging from traditional banks to nimble fintech startups rely on PSP platforms not merely to process transactions, but to orchestrate a reliable payments ecosystem that scales with growth, complies with evolving regulations, and reduces risk. This guide surveys the strategic and practical considerations involved in designing, selecting, or upgrading PSP software. It blends architectural insight with business context, aiming to help organizations—from large banks to ambitious fintechs—build payment infrastructures that endure.

Understanding the PSP Landscape and Why It Matters

The term “Payment Service Provider” covers a spectrum of capabilities: payment acceptance across channels, routing to acquiring banks, card issuing and wallet management, identity verification (KYC/KYB), risk and fraud controls, settlement and reconciliation, as well as reporting and regulatory compliance. A modern PSP software acts as the connective tissue between merchants, customers, financial networks, and regulatory systems. It should offer:

  • Unified payment experiences: support for card networks, bank transfers, wallets, local methods, and emerging rails like real-time payments.
  • Developer-friendly interfaces: robust APIs, SDKs, and sandbox environments to speed integration and experimentation.
  • Security and compliance at scale: data protection, tokenization, secure storage, fraud prevention, and regulatory alignment.
  • Operational resilience: high availability, disaster recovery, and observable performance metrics.
  • Flexible deployment models: on-premises, cloud-native, or hybrid setups that meet risk profiles and governance needs.

As a software development partner with a focus on secure, scalable fintech solutions, Bamboo Digital Technologies positions itself at the intersection of banking-grade reliability and modern developer experience. The following sections unpack how to design or choose PSP software that remains relevant as payment ecosystems evolve.

Core Architectural Principles for Modern PSP Software

To support a wide range of merchants—from marketplaces and SaaS platforms to retail networks—a PSP platform must be architected around several core principles:

  • API-first design: All capabilities exposed through secure, well-documented APIs with clear versioning. This enables rapid integration, easier maintenance, and a pathway to future channels (embedded finance, IoT payments, etc.).
  • Modular, microservices-based architecture: Separate concerns such as authorization, settlement, wallet management, KYC/KYB, and fraud. Microservices enable independent scaling, fault isolation, and easier deployment cycles.
  • Event-driven data flows: Platforms should rely on reliable messaging, enabling near real-time settlement, balance updates, and reconciliation across systems and partners.
  • Open yet secure data sharing: Tokenization and privacy-preserving data practices ensure partners can access essential information without exposing sensitive data unnecessarily.
  • Observability and resilience: Comprehensive monitoring, tracing, logging, and automated failover mechanisms to minimize downtime and detect anomalies quickly.
  • Compliance-by-design: Controls and workflows embedded into product features to address PCI DSS, PSD2/SCA, GDPR, and local regulations from day one.

These architectural choices impact not just engineering productivity, but time-to-market, risk posture, and customer satisfaction. A robust PSP is not only about processing payments; it is about delivering dependable, transparent, and compliant value to merchants and their customers.

Key Modules Every Modern PSP Should Include

Building or evaluating PSP software requires a clear picture of the essential modules and how they interlock. Here is a practical module map with considerations for each area.

1) Payment Acceptance and Routing

This is the core capability: accepting payment data, validating it, and routing it to the right acquiring banks or rails. A strong PSP supports multi-acquirer connections to optimize authorization rates, currency handling, and fee arrangements. Key questions to ask include:

  • Can you support card, e-wallet, bank transfer, and alternative payment methods in a single integration?
  • Do you offer smart routing with real-time decisioning based on network fees, success rates, and merchant preferences?
  • Is tokenization used to minimize exposure of PAN data and streamline PCI compliance?

2) Card Issuance and Wallet Management

For platforms issuing virtual or physical cards, the PSP should integrate issuer workflows, card provisioning, personalization, and lifecycle management. Wallet services enable customers to hold funds, transact, and transfer between accounts. Considerations include:

  • Is there seamless support for card personalization and lifecycle events (freeze, unfreeze, replacement)?
  • What are the fees and settlement models for card issuance and top-ups?
  • How robust is the wallet infrastructure in terms of concurrency, security, and cross-border capabilities?

3) KYC/ KYB, Risk and Compliance

Identity verification, ongoing monitoring, and risk scoring help prevent fraud and satisfy regulatory obligations. The PSP should deliver:

  • Automated KYC/KYB checks with configurable risk rules.
  • Ongoing screening and transaction monitoring with alert triage workflows.
  • Audit trails, data retention policies, and reporting suitable for regulators.

4) Fraud Prevention and Risk Scoring

Layered defenses—device fingerprinting, velocity checks, device trust scores, 3D Secure decisions, and rule-based engines—reduce chargebacks and reputational risk. Consider a platform that supports asynchronous risk decisions and real-time actuation (challenge/deny) without introducing friction for legitimate customers.

5) Settlement, Reconciliation, and Financial Reporting

Operational finance capabilities ensure merchants and internal teams can see accurate funds movement, fees, refunds, and chargebacks. Features to look for include:

  • Automated payout scheduling and flexible settlement calendars.
  • Transparent fee calculation engines with per-merchant configurability.
  • Adaptable reconciliation interfaces with export formats (CSV, API-based), dispute handling, and period-end close support.

6) Dispute Management and Chargeback Handling

Efficient workflows for handling card-present and card-not-present disputes, evidence submission, and communication with issuers help preserve merchant relationships and minimize losses.

7) Developer Experience and Extensibility

APIs, SDKs, and a thriving ecosystem of connectors to payment providers and financial networks accelerate time-to-value. Consider:

  • Comprehensive API documentation, interactive consoles, and a generous sandbox environment.
  • SDKs for popular languages and mobile platforms with sample code and clear upgrade paths.
  • Plug-and-play connectors to leading acquiring banks, wallets, card networks, and open banking rails.

8) Data, Analytics, and Business Intelligence

Actionable insights from payment data drive growth. A capable PSP delivers dashboards on merchant performance, lifecycle funnel analytics, peak-time load, and liquidity metrics, complemented by scheduled reports and data exports for back-office teams.

Security, Privacy, and Regulatory Compliance

Security cannot be an afterthought. A PSP platform must embed protection across people, process, and technology, with strict alignment to industry standards and local regulations.

  • PCI DSS alignment: Tokenization, end-to-end encryption, secure storage of sensitive data, and regular vulnerability scanning are non-negotiable.
  • Strong Customer Authentication (SCA) and PSD2: Client-facing experiences should support frictionless user journeys while complying with regulatory demands for strong authentication across transactions.
  • Data privacy: GDPR-compliant data handling, minimization, and consent management; clear data lineage and access controls.
  • Fraud controls: Not just rules, but adaptive analytics that learn from patterns and adapt to new threats without harming legitimate users.
  • Auditability: Immutable logs, tamper-evident records, and robust change-management processes support audits and investigations.

Integrations: A PSP Is an Orchestrator, Not a Standalone Island

A modern PSP must smoothly integrate with a broad ecosystem. The ideal integration pattern combines:

  • Acquirers and processors with diversified routing rules to optimize approvals and pricing.
  • Wallet providers, identity providers, and KYC/KYB services to create a smooth onboarding experience.
  • Open banking rails, eKYC providers, and identity verification services for compliance and customer experience.
  • ERP, commerce platforms, and accounting systems for seamless reconciliation and financial closure.

From a development perspective, this means exposing clean, versioned APIs, robust webhooks for real-time events, and a well-documented developer portal. It also means designing connectors that can be swapped or extended without forcing a complete platform rewrite.

Deployment Models and Operational Excellence

How you deploy matters as much as what you deploy. Three common patterns are:

  • Cloud-native microservices: The most scalable and flexible, with continuous delivery pipelines, automated testing, and resilient service meshes. This model suits multi-tenant SaaS PSPs and large enterprises with global reach.
  • Hybrid environments: Critical components run on private infrastructure for regulatory or latency reasons, while non-critical services capitalize on cloud elasticity.
  • On-premises for niche cases: Some banks or regulated industries prefer on-prem deployments or air-gapped environments for sensitive components with stringent data sovereignty requirements.

Regardless of the model, you should emphasize:

  • Automated provisioning, scaling, and capacity planning to handle peak payment volumes.
  • Robust disaster recovery plans, failover across regions, and regular chaos engineering exercises to validate resilience.
  • Comprehensive observability: tracing, metrics, dashboards, and alerting tuned to minimize alert fatigue while catching anomalies early.

Use Cases: How Diverse Merchants Benefit from a PSP Platform

Understanding practical scenarios helps translate architectural ideas into tangible benefits. Here are representative use cases and the advantages a capable PSP delivers:

1) E-commerce Marketplaces

Marketplaces require split payouts, fraud protection across vendors, and dynamic pricing for multi-vendor transactions. A PSP with flexible payout rules, vendor on-boarding workflows, and secure data mediation across merchant accounts can dramatically reduce payout cycle times and improve dispute handling.

2) Subscription-based SaaS and Mobility Services

Recurring billing demands reliable card updates, proration logic, and seamless wallet funding. A PSP that supports tokenized storage of payment instruments, automated retries, and clear analytics on churn-related revenue can help SaaS and on-demand services grow predictably.

3) Open Banking and Real-Time Payments

Emerging rails require adapters to open banking APIs and real-time settlement. A PSP built with event-driven architecture can react to instant payment statuses, reduce settlement latency, and provide real-time reconciliation dashboards.

4) Cross-Border Platforms

Cross-border transactions invoke currency conversion, tax considerations, and regulatory variance. A PSP should manage multi-currency wallets, compliant KYC practices, and adaptive risk scoring that respects local nuances without sacrificing the user experience.

Operational Readiness: Testing, Compliance, and Quality Assurance

Heavy investment in capabilities is meaningless without rigorous QA and compliance discipline. Key practices include:

  • Comprehensive test coverage, including unit, integration, contract, and end-to-end tests that simulate real payment flows in sandbox environments.
  • Contract testing for API integrations with external providers to ensure backward-compatible changes.
  • Security testing: regular penetration testing, dependency scanning, and secure software supply chain checks (SBOM, component provenance).
  • Compliance validation: periodic PCI DSS scans, PSD2/SCA validation across geographies, and privacy impact assessments for new features.

Data Strategy: What PSP Data Tells You About Growth and Risk

Payment data is a strategic asset. A modern PSP should enable merchants to access insights such as:

  • Transaction lifecycle visibility from authorization to settlement, including anomaly alerts and risk flags.
  • Merchant segmentation and performance analysis to optimize routing and pricing.
  • Correlation of fraud signals with merchant cohorts to refine risk rules without hurting legitimate customers.
  • Real-time liquidity planning with live reconciliation and cash flow forecasting.

To maximize value, data governance should ensure data quality, lineage, and privacy controls, so analytics remain reliable while customer data stays protected.

Vendor Selection Checklist: What to Look For When Choosing PSP Software

If you are evaluating PSP platforms or planning a buildout with a partner, use a practical checklist to compare capabilities and risk posture. Consider clustering around these criteria:

  • Platform maturity: How long has the platform been in production, and what is the track record for uptime, incident resolution, and feature delivery?
  • Global reach and compliance: Where does the platform operate, and how does it manage cross-border compliance?
  • API quality: Are APIs stable, well-documented, and supported by real-world developer communities? Is there a robust sandbox?
  • Card network and issuer relationships: What is the breadth of connections, and how flexible are they for pricing and routing?
  • Open banking readiness: How seamlessly can the platform integrate with open banking rails and alternative payment methods?
  • Security controls: Tokenization, encryption, access governance, and incident response capabilities.
  • Cost structure and transparency: Clear pricing for processing, issuance, settlement, and ongoing maintenance; no hidden fees.
  • Time-to-value: How quickly can you onboard, pilot, and scale with limited risk?

Why Bamboo Digital Technologies Stands Out in PSP Software

Bamboo Digital Technologies specializes in secure, scalable, and compliant fintech solutions tailored for banks, fintechs, and large enterprises. Our approach blends industry best practices with hands-on engineering discipline to deliver PSP platforms that meet today’s needs while remaining adaptable for tomorrow’s innovations. Highlights of our approach include:

  • End-to-end payment infrastructure: From e-wallets and digital banking interfaces to end-to-end payment rails, we design and implement comprehensive architectures that reduce vendor sprawl and single points of failure.
  • Security-first mindset: We treat data protection, fraud resilience, and compliance as foundational requirements rather than afterthought features.
  • Developer-centric enablement: We deliver well-documented APIs, robust SDKs, and clear integration patterns that accelerate time-to-market for merchants and partners.
  • Regulatory agility: Our solutions are designed to adapt to changing rules across geographies, with governance workflows that simplify audits and reporting.

Roadmap: Building a PSP That Grows With Your Business

A practical product roadmap balances core capabilities with iterative enhancements. An achievable trajectory might include these milestones:

  • MVP (0-6 months): Core payment acceptance, routing to at least two acquiring partners, basic wallet support, tokenization, PCI-compliant data handling, sandbox access, and merchant onboarding workflows.
  • Expansion (6-18 months): Open banking integrations, real-time settlements, advanced KYC/KYB, fraud tooling with adaptive risk scoring, enhanced dashboards, and multi-currency support.
  • Scale (18-36 months): Global rollout across regions, sophisticated dispute management, card issuance capabilities, advanced open APIs and partner ecosystem, machine learning-driven risk insights, and platform-wide resilience testing.

Practical Implementation Tips for Teams

To translate this guidance into tangible outcomes, teams can adopt several practical practices:

  • Start with a well-defined merchant profile taxonomy and a modular contract structure. This helps in customizing pricing, compliance requirements, and routing rules without reengineering the platform.
  • Invest in a robust sandbox and test data strategy. Realistic test data speeds up integration testing and reduces production risks.
  • Prioritize security from day one. Implement tokenization, encryption at rest and in transit, and strict access controls. Regularly audit dependencies for vulnerabilities.
  • Design for observability. Collect consistent telemetry across microservices, implement tracing, and ensure dashboards cover both operational health and business metrics.
  • Build with governance in mind. Create change-management processes for API versions, partner integrations, and regulatory updates to minimize disruption for merchants.
Exploring a PSP Project with Bamboo Digital Technologies

For organizations considering a PSP program, engaging with a partner that can deliver an integrated, secure, and scalable solution is critical. Bamboo Digital Technologies offers a collaborative approach: co-create the architecture, tailor the platform to your regulatory environment, and deliver a production-ready PSP with a clear migration path from legacy systems. We emphasize rapid prototyping, risk-aware design, and an emphasis on merchant experience to minimize friction while maximizing authorization and payout reliability.

Further Reading: Trends Shaping PSP Software in the Next Decade

As payment ecosystems evolve, several trends will increasingly influence PSP software design:

  • Embedded payments and platformization, where payments become a built-in capability of larger software ecosystems.
  • Continued emphasis on customer onboarding friction reduction while maintaining stringent KYC controls.
  • Real-time analytics and AI-driven decisioning that enhance fraud prevention and revenue optimization.
  • Greater emphasis on privacy-centric data architectures and consent-based data sharing with partners.
  • Adoption of modular, plug-and-play architectures to accelerate integration with new rails and providers.

In sum, building or selecting PSP software is about balancing speed to market with resilience, security, and regulatory alignment. A future-proof PSP platform is one that remains adaptable as payment methods evolve, while delivering consistent, transparent experiences for merchants and their customers. Through a thoughtful combination of architecture, modular capabilities, secure design, and a robust partner ecosystem, organizations can unlock new revenue streams and deliver payments that feel instantaneous, safe, and reliable.

If you’re ready to explore how a modern PSP software can fit your organization’s unique needs, reach out to Bamboo Digital Technologies. Our team blends fintech domain expertise with engineering excellence to craft payment infrastructures that scale, comply, and perform—so you can focus on growing your business and delighting your customers.